Branch managers: Holtvane Group is in early-stage due diligence on Greymoor Analytics, a mid-size data services firm operating across the Carwyn region. If completed, the deal would add forecasting capabilities we currently outsource and roughly forty staff. Branch operations are unaffected during diligence; do not alter vendor arrangements or mention the discussions externally. Staff questions should be deflected to the standard line on ongoing market evaluation. The strategic reasoning is recorded in the note below.

management briefing: Only 33 of the 504 pilot accounts renewed Holox, so a churn review is set for August 1. Fenysix Logistics is in early talks to buy Zoroxix Group for about $459.9 million.

**Ticket: Config drift on nightly reindex**

The nightly reindex job for Shelfscan has drifted from the committed baseline: the batch size and shard timeout on the prod runner no longer match what's in the repo, which explains the slower index swaps this week. Please do not hand-edit the runner again. For reference, the intended baseline consists of the following configuration values.

settings of bafof-tagep:
[frador]
port = 9300
region = west-1
host = frador.norvacorp.corp
timeout_ms = 3000
retries = 5

Context for review: we're replacing the homegrown Drayline job queue with Cartwheel, mainly because Drayline's at-least-once semantics were enforced by a cron sweep rather than real acknowledgments. The branch keeps both systems running in shadow mode; Cartwheel consumes a mirrored topic and we diff outcomes nightly. Please scrutinize the retry backoff logic and the idempotency keys in the worker shim — that's where I'm least confident. The migration plan and shadow-diff results are on the internal tracking page.

operations page: https://confluence.lumicsys.internal/pages/browse/display/browse/218b

Hey — handing off RateMirror before I'm out. The parity checker is mostly stable, but the Larkspur Suites feed occasionally returns stale rates and triggers false mismatch alerts around midnight. If that happens, just requeue the scrape batch; it self-heals within an hour. Dena already knows, so loop her in only if it persists past two cycles. The full alert playbook and requeue steps live on the page below.

operations page: https://confluence.lumicsys.internal/projects/display/projects/display